Code Ann. § 66-29-174","heading":"Civil penalty for evasion or failure to perform duty - Civil penalty for making fraudulent report","body":"(a) If a holder enters into a contract or other arrangement for the purpose of evading an obligation under this part, or otherwise willfully fails to perform a duty imposed on the holder under this part, the treasurer may assess against the holder a civil penalty of one thousand dollars ($1,000) for each day the obligation is evaded or the duty is not performed, up to a cumulative maximum amount of twenty-five thousand dollars ($25,000), plus an additional twenty-five percent (25%) of the amount or value of any property for which the holder had a duty or obligation to report, pay, or deliver under this part.\n(b) If a holder makes a fraudulent report under this part, the treasurer may assess against the holder a civil penalty of one thousand dollars ($1,000) for each day from the date the fraudulent report was filed until a true and correct report is filed, up to a cumulative maximum of twenty-five thousand dollars ($25,000), plus an additional twenty-five percent (25%) of the amount or value of any property for which the holder had duty to report.","path":["TN Code","Title 66","Chapter 29"],"source_url":"https://oss-data-us.vaquill.ai/v2026.08/us_tn_statutes.parquet","current_through":"2026-08-14","vintage":"open-us-law v2026.08, retrieved 2026-09-14","retrieved_at":"2026-09-14T18:32:26Z","sha256":"c35da573452163f04e5fd95255a6fcf494bfa14fee7016692ea1f75d853001ae","source_id":"us-tn","stale":false,"prev":"us-tn/tenn.-code-ann.-66-29-173","next":"us-tn/tenn.-code-ann.-66-29-175"},"notice":"GroundRules: Original legal text.
